Is 143907749 a prime number?
It is possible to find out using mathematical methods whether a given integer is a prime number or not.
No, 143 907 749 is not a prime number.
For example, 143 907 749 can be divided by 47: 143 907 749 / 47 = 3 061 867.
For 143 907 749 to be a prime number, it would have been required that 143 907 749 has only two divisors, i.e., itself and 1.
